To truly transform your hair washing routine, we need to start at the very root, quite literally. The scalp is often the most overlooked component of a solid hair care regimen, despite the fact that a healthy scalp contributes directly to the well-being of your hair. Just as your skin needs exfoliation to remove dead cells and promote cell renewal, your scalp benefits from a similar treatment.

One of the most effective ways to exfoliate your scalp is through the use of a scalp scrub, enriched with nourishing ingredients like tea tree oil, sea salt, and coconut oil. Sea salt helps to slough off dead skin cells and unclog pores, while tea tree oil delivers a potent cleansing effect thanks to its antiseptic properties. Coconut oil ensures that the process is not too harsh, providing much-needed hydration and soothing any irritation.

Beyond the immediate impact on the scalp itself, this exfoliating ritual has added benefits for your hair. By removing the buildup of dead skin cells and excess sebum, your hair can grow freely without being hindered by these common obstacles. You may find your hair looking fuller, feeling softer, and showing off a natural shine that wasn't there before.

The Double Cleansing Revolution

If the skincare world has taught us anything it's that double cleansing can make an enormous difference in the overall condition of your skin. So why not apply the same logic to your hair? The idea behind double cleansing is to first use an oil-based shampoo to break down dirt, oil, and product build up, followed by a hydrating shampoo to clean the hair thoroughly and provide moisture.

By doing this, you are not only ensuring that your hair is squeaky clean but also making sure it is nourished and moisturized from the root to the tip. This method can be beneficial for those with all hair types, but especially those who tend to use a lot of styling products or have particularly dry or damaged hair.
